Role Purpose



To act as the

directors' strategic partner

by protecting their time, energy, and focus. This role goes beyond admin: the EA will

own the calendar, inbox, and workflows

across both

business (Airmech)

and

personal life

, ensuring priorities are met, distractions are filtered out, and operations run smoothly.

The core outcome: give each Director

back at least 10+ hours of high-value time every week

to focus on leadership and growth.

Key ResponsibilitiesTime & Priority Management



Own and manage the Directors' calendars, meetings, and appointments. Anticipate needs and prepare Directors for every meeting, call, and trip. Ensure time is spent only on the highest-value tasks (delegate, defer, or delete everything else). Build in time buffers, travel logistics, and recovery space so schedules run seamlessly.

Inbox & Communication Control



Act as the first filter for emails, calls, and messages. Draft, prioritise, and send correspondence on behalf of the Directors. Maintain clear communication channels between Directors, team, and external stakeholders.

Business Support (Airmech)



Prepare agendas, minutes, and follow-up actions for meetings. Support finance tasks (receipts, expenses, supplier payments). Coordinate with staff, suppliers, and clients, resolving issues without escalation where possible. Keep reporting, documents, and records up to date.

Personal Life Support



Manage household and personal diaries, appointments, and logistics. Coordinate personal travel, bookings, and social commitments. Handle household admin (bills, subscriptions, services). Run errands and personal purchases as required.

Skills & Attributes



Track record as a high-performing EA/PA supporting senior leaders or entrepreneurs. Expert diary and inbox management, able to handle competing priorities with ease. Tech-savvy: Microsoft 365, G Suite, CRM/project management tools. Exceptional organisation, discretion, and reliability. Anticipates needs before being asked, with strong problem-solving instincts. Practical, proactive, and outcomes-driven. Thrives in a fast-paced, multi-faceted role balancing both business and personal life.
